The caps rise by $6,000 per child. What do you have to do to get the rebate?Eligible people must file a 2007 tax return with a Social Security number for each person listed. How much is the rebate?Single taxpayers get a rebate of at least $300, couples receive at least $600. Raising the contentious issue of same-sex marriage in a state with the first caucus of the 2008 presidential campaign, an Iowa district court judge ruled the state's Defense of Marriage Act unconstitutional this week but enacted a stay on his own ruling less than 24 hours later. The ruling by Iowa District Court for Polk County Judge Robert Hanson on the act -- which defines marriage as between a man and a woman -- stood long enough for one gay couple to get married. Iowa State University undergraduates Sean Fritz and Tim McQuillan found a pastor, made their hurried vows and returned to the county recorder's office for a marriage certificate before the stay went into effect, said Polk County recorder Julie Haggerty. Hanson's ruling was filed with the court clerk at 1:53 p. m CDT on Thursday and stayed at 12:27 p. m .
